Regression towards the mean, historically consideredDepartment of Statistics, University of Chicago, Chicago, Illinois, USA, stigler{at}galton.uchicago.edu The simple yet subtle concept of regression towards the mean is reviewed historically. Verbal, geometric, and mathematical expressions of the concept date to the discoverer of the concept, Francis Galton. That discovery and subsequent understanding (and misunderstanding) of the concept are surveyed.
